  • 如何验证中国化工原料供应商资质:海外采购商实操指南

    引言

    中国是全球最大的化工原料生产和出口国,但供应商资质参差不齐。本文为海外采购商提供一套实用的供应商验证流程,降低采购风险。

    一、验证企业基本信息

    1. 查询工商注册信息

    通过国家企业信用信息公示系统(www.gsxt.gov.cn)核实:

    • 企业名称、统一社会信用代码
    • 注册资本、成立时间
    • 经营范围是否包含化工生产/销售
    • 经营状态是否为”存续”

    2. 确认企业类型

    区分贸易商与生产商:生产商通常具有生产许可证、ISO认证;贸易商价格可能更低但质量控制难度更大。

    二、验证专业资质证书

    1. 质量管理体系认证

    • ISO 9001质量管理体系认证
    • ISO 14001环境管理体系认证
    • ISO 45001职业健康安全认证

    2. 行业专项资质

    • 危险化学品经营/生产许可证
    • 安全生产标准化证书
    • 出口危险品包装容器质量许可证(如适用)

    注意事项:所有证书需在有效期内,可通过发证机构官网或扫描二维码验证真伪。

    三、实地考察与样品验证

    1. 实地考察要点

    • 生产车间规模、设备状况
    • 原料仓储管理规范
    • 实验室检测能力
    • 环保设施运行情况

    2. 样品验证流程

    1. 索要样品(建议3批以上不同生产批次)
    2. 送第三方检测机构检测(如SGS、BV等)
    3. 对比检测报告与技术参数是否一致

    四、背景调查与信用评估

    1. 商业信誉查询

    • 中国海关企业进出口信用管理系统
    • 第三方信用评估机构(如邓白氏、天眼查)
    • 行业口碑与客户评价

    2. 贸易历史核实

    要求提供过往出口记录、客户推荐信,特别关注是否出口到欧美等高标准市场。

    五、合同与支付安全

    1. 合同关键条款

    • 产品规格与质量标准明确约定
    • 第三方验货条款(发货前/到港后)
    • 违约责任与争议解决机制

    2. 支付方式建议

    • 首选信用证(L/C)降低风险
    • 大额订单分批付款
    • 保留尾款至验货合格后支付

    常见问题

    Q: 如何辨别伪造证书?

    A: 通过发证机构官网查询、扫描证书二维码、联系认证机构核实。

    Q: 贸易商是否一定不可靠?

    A: 未必。优质贸易商具有丰富行业资源,但需确认其与生产商的合作关系稳定。

    Q: 最短时间内完成验证的方法?

    A: 委托专业验厂机构(如SGS、Intertek)进行全面审核,通常3-5个工作日完成。

  • Product Review: Torayca T700S Carbon Fiber Sheet for Industrial Applications

    Introduction

    When it comes to advanced composite materials driving modern industrial innovation, carbon fiber reinforced polymer (CFRP) sheets stand out as a cornerstone solution. In this review, we evaluate the Torayca T700S Carbon Fiber Sheet, one of the most widely adopted intermediate modulus carbon fiber products in aerospace, automotive, and structural engineering applications.

    Specifications and Key Parameters

    The Torayca T700S is a standard-modulus, high-tensile-strength carbon fiber tow produced by Toray Industries. Below are the core specifications:

    • Tensile Strength: 4,900 MPa (nominal)
    • Tensile Modulus: 230 GPa
    • Elongation at Break: 2.1%
    • Fiber Density: 1.82 g/cm3
    • Available Forms: Unidirectional (UD) sheets, woven fabrics (1K/3K/12K), prepreg rolls
    • Sheet Thickness Range: 0.1mm – 5.0mm (customizable)
    • Surface Finish: Plain weave / Twill weave (glossy or matte)
    • Operating Temperature: -50C to +150C (continuous)

    The T700S fiber delivers an exceptional strength-to-weight ratio approximately 10 times stronger than steel at just one-quarter of the weight. This makes it an ideal load-bearing substrate where weight reduction is critical.

    Application Scenarios

    1. Aerospace and UAV Manufacturing
    The T700S carbon fiber sheet is extensively used in drone frames, satellite components, and aircraft secondary structures. Its high specific stiffness reduces fuel consumption and extends flight range.

    2. Automotive Lightweighting
    Electric vehicle (EV) battery enclosures, chassis panels, and interior trim panels leverage T700S sheets to shave kilograms off vehicle weight, directly improving range efficiency.

    3. Sporting Goods and Robotics
    High-performance bicycle frames, robotic arms, and prosthetic limbs benefit from the T700S excellent fatigue resistance and dimensional stability under cyclic loading.

    4. Structural Reinforcement
    In civil engineering, T700S sheets serve as externally bonded reinforcement for strengthening concrete beams and columns, offering a non-invasive retrofit solution with minimal added weight.

    Processing and Workability

    The T700S sheet is compatible with standard composite manufacturing methods including hand lay-up, vacuum bagging, autoclave curing, and filament winding. It bonds well with epoxy and vinyl ester resins. However, note that the material requires careful handling the fibers are brittle and prone to edge chipping if cut without appropriate tooling. Diamond-coated cutting tools or waterjet cutting is recommended for precision sizing.

    Selection Recommendations

    When choosing a T700S carbon fiber sheet for your project, consider the following:

    • Grade vs. Cost: T700S offers the best value among Toray mid-range fibers. If ultra-high modulus (M40J/M55J) is needed, expect a 3-5x cost premium.
    • Weave Pattern: Plain weave offers maximum conformability; twill weave provides better drapeability for complex curved surfaces.
    • Surface Quality: For visible applications, specify an A-surface finish with UV-resistant clear coating to prevent fiber protrusion over time.
    • Certification Requirements: For aerospace use, ensure the batch comes with full traceability and Toray material datasheets (TDS) plus Certificate of Conformance (CoC).

    Conclusion

    The Torayca T700S Carbon Fiber Sheet remains a benchmark product in the composites industry striking an excellent balance between mechanical performance, processability, and cost. Whether you are building the next generation of eVTOL aircraft or reinforcing critical infrastructure, T700S delivers the structural confidence engineers need at a price point that supports volume production.

  • PEEK Medical Implant Materials: 2026 Supply Chain Landscape and Procurement Strategy

    Introduction

    The global medical device market continues to expand in 2026, with demand for PEEK medical implant material wholesale surging. As the crown jewel of high-performance engineering plastics, PEEK (Polyetheretherketone) has become the material of choice for spinal cages, artificial joints, and other premium implants, thanks to its exceptional biocompatibility, mechanical properties, and radiolucency. However, medical-grade PEEK supply remains tight, and GMP-certified suppliers are scarce, creating unprecedented challenges for procurement teams.

    Core Technical Advantages: Why PEEK Dominates Medical Implants

    PEEK occupies an irreplaceable position in medical implants, rooted in three fundamental properties:

    • Biocompatibility: ISO 10993 certified for long-term implantation without rejection, with mechanical performance far exceeding standard products from PTFE polytetrafluoroethylene suppliers;
    • Bone-matching elastic modulus: At approximately 3.6 GPa, PEEK closely matches cortical bone, effectively preventing stress shielding and reducing bone resorption risk;
    • Radiolucency: No metal artifacts in post-operative imaging, enabling clear follow-up assessment, an advantage no metallic implant can match.

    Additionally, the ongoing optimization of carbon fiber CFRTP profile prices is driving wider adoption of carbon fiber-reinforced PEEK (CFR-PEEK) composites, which deliver over 3x the mechanical strength of pure PEEK for load-bearing implant applications.

    Application Scenarios: From Spinal to 3D-Printed Breakthroughs

    Current major applications include:

    1. Spinal fusion cages: The largest segment, accounting for over 45% of the PEEK implant market;
    2. Artificial joint components: Knee bearing inserts, hip cup liners, growing rapidly;
    3. Maxillofacial reconstruction: Patient-specific 3D-printed PEEK implants matching individual anatomy;
    4. Dental implant abutments: An emerging segment balancing aesthetics and functionality.

    Notably, within the PEEK medical implant material wholesale market, 3D-printed PEEK implants are rising fast, with FDM-grade PEEK filament demand growing over 30% annually as personalized customization becomes the new standard.

    Development Trends and Procurement Recommendations

    Given the current supply-demand landscape, procurement decision-makers should focus on:

    • Early supply locking: With only about a dozen GMP-certified PEEK pellet suppliers globally, framework agreements should be signed at least 6 months in advance;
    • Material grade differentiation: Implantable-grade vs. machining-grade PEEK can differ by up to 40% in price, precise specification is essential;
    • Domestic substitution window: Chinese manufacturers are accelerating breakthroughs with compelling cost-performance ratios, though long-term stability data still needs accumulation;
    • Supply chain resilience: A “1+1+1” triple-source strategy (1 established overseas + 1 mature domestic + 1 emerging validation) is recommended to mitigate supply disruption risks.

    In summary, PEEK medical implant materials are at a critical juncture where demand explosion meets supply constraints. Precision specification, early supply locking, and building a diversified supply network are the core procurement strategies for 2026.

  • 2026-05-07 Advanced Materials Price Trend Daily

    Price Overview

    Material Current Price Range WoW Trend
    PTFE Resin ¥100-260/kg ±0% ➡️ Stable
    PEEK Resin ¥980-1,500/kg +1%~2% ↗️ Slight Up
    Carbon Fiber (T700) ¥150k-180k/ton +3%~5% ⬆️ Rising
    PI Film ¥5.5-30/㎡ (std) / ¥2,000/kg (high-end) ±0% ➡️ Stable
    High-Purity Alumina ¥95-450/kg -1%~2% ↘️ Slight Decline

    🔴 Key Changes

    Carbon Fiber: Jilin Chemical Fiber raised all specifications by ¥5,000/ton in April, driven by sustained acrylonitrile cost increases and surging low-altitude economy demand. According to Kaiyuan Securities, Q1 2026 average carbon fiber price rose 3.07% YoY. T800+ high-end grades remain in persistent tight supply-demand imbalance. Since March, sharp acrylonitrile price increases have provided strong cost-side support. Wet-process 3K carbon fiber, a core material for the low-altitude economy (UAV structural components at 70-90%, eVTOL core modules), continues to see robust demand.

    PEEK Resin: High import dependency persists. Prices slightly up to ¥980-1,500/kg due to global supply chain tightness and growing demand in aerospace/medical sectors. Major suppliers including Victrex (UK) and Solvay (US) maintain firm pricing.

    High-Purity Alumina: Spot prices peaked and pulled back in April. Metallurgical-grade alumina futures dropped over 14% from March high of ¥3,136/ton to ¥2,695/ton. High-purity grades (3N-5N) weakened in tandem. SCI99 monitoring shows increasing supply disruptions but weak demand; spot prices consolidating at low levels post-May Day holiday.

    📊 Impact Analysis

    • Procurement Costs: Sustained carbon fiber price increases create significant pressure on wind blade and low-altitude economy procurement; UAV and eVTOL manufacturers should monitor cost pass-through capabilities
    • Supply Chain: T800+ carbon fiber supply tightness is intensifying, potentially extending lead times; high-purity alumina price declines benefit ceramic substrate and sapphire manufacturers
    • PTFE/PI Film: Prices remain stable. While DIC raised epoxy resin and curing agent prices in April (up to ~¥19/kg increase), the pass-through to PTFE and PI film is limited, with manageable impact on semiconductor and flexible electronics industries

    ✅ Action Recommendations

    • Lock Prices — Carbon Fiber (T700+): Tight supply-demand plus acrylonitrile cost support suggests further upside. Recommend advance price locking for T700+ grades, securing 3-6 months of volume
    • Wait and See — High-Purity Alumina: Price in correction channel; no urgency to lock, await lower entry levels
    • Purchase as Needed — PTFE/PI Film: Current stable pricing requires no advance stocking; maintain regular procurement rhythm
    • Monitor PEEK Alternatives: With persistently high PEEK prices, evaluate domestic substitution progress and track Chinese suppliers’ pricing dynamics

    Data Sources: Longzhong Info, SCI99, East Money, 100ppi, Kaiyuan Securities Research | Report Date: May 7, 2026

  • How to Verify Chinese Industrial Material Supplier Qualifications — A Practical Guide for Overseas Buyers

    When sourcing industrial materials from China, supplier qualification verification is your first line of defense against risk. This guide provides overseas buyers with an actionable verification process to help you identify reliable partners.

    1. Basic License Verification

    1) Business License: Request a stamped copy of the supplier’s business license and verify:

    • Unified Social Credit Code (18 digits) — confirm it’s valid
    • Business scope — must cover the products you intend to purchase
    • Validity period — ensure the license is current and not revoked or cancelled

    2) Import/Export Rights: Confirm the supplier holds direct import/export rights by checking their “Foreign Trade Operator Filing Registration.” Suppliers without these rights must export through trading companies, adding intermediaries, costs, and potential delays in documentation and tax rebates.

    2. Industry Certifications

    1) ISO Certifications: ISO 9001 (Quality Management) is the baseline. For chemical materials, also request ISO 14001 (Environmental Management) and ISO 45001 (Occupational Health & Safety). Always verify certificates on the issuing body’s website.

    2) Product Certifications:

    • Hazardous chemicals: Safety Production License required
    • Food-grade materials: FDA or EU 10/2011 compliance declaration
    • Building materials: CCC or CE certification
    • Electronic materials: RoHS and REACH compliance declarations

    3) REACH Registration: Chemicals exported to the EU must be registered (or pre-registered) under REACH. Request the supplier’s registration number and verify it on the ECHA website.

    3. On-Site Verification Methods

    1) Video Factory Audit: Conduct a live video call to inspect production lines, warehouses, and testing labs. Watch for equipment condition, on-site management quality, and proper labeling. Real manufacturers typically welcome this; middlemen often find excuses to decline.

    2) Third-Party Factory Audit: SGS, BV, TÜV, and similar agencies offer professional supplier audit services with detailed reports. Costs range from $3,000–$8,000 — a worthwhile risk investment for significant purchase orders.

    3) Business Information Query: Use the National Enterprise Credit Information Publicity System (gsxt.gov.cn) to verify registration details, administrative penalties, and abnormal operation records. This is a free, official channel.

    4. Financial & Credit Assessment

    • Check supplier credit ratings through Sinosure (China Export & Credit Insurance Corporation)
    • Request audited financial reports for the past two years — focus on revenue scale and debt-to-asset ratio
    • Search China Judgements Online for major lawsuits or contract disputes
    • Compare paid-in capital vs. registered capital — a large gap signals potential risk

    5. Sample Verification

    1) Always request samples for first-time cooperation — specify parameters and testing standards. Never place orders based solely on quotes and photos.

    2) Third-party testing: Send samples to SGS, Intertek, or similar labs for independent analysis to ensure objective results.

    3) Retain sealed reference samples — these serve as the benchmark for bulk delivery. In case of quality disputes, sealed samples are your strongest evidence.

    6. Common Issues & Solutions

    Issue Recommendation
    Supplier refuses to provide licenses Likely a trading company, not a manufacturer — proceed with caution
    Certificates cannot be verified Look up the certificate number on the issuing body’s website; if not found, treat as invalid
    Prices are suspiciously low Possible quality substitution — request raw material source documentation
    Factory refuses audit Possible compliance issues — consider switching suppliers
    Only accepts 100% advance payment Extremely risky — insist on L/C or 30/70 payment terms

    7. Verification Checklist

    • ☐ Business License (scope, validity, credit code)
    • ☐ ISO certifications (9001/14001/45001)
    • ☐ Product certifications (CCC/CE/FDA/RoHS, etc.)
    • ☐ REACH registration number (essential for EU exports)
    • ☐ Import/export rights documentation
    • ☐ Third-party factory audit report
    • ☐ Sample test report
    • ☐ Credit rating (Sinosure)
    • ☐ Business records check (no abnormal operations or penalties)
    • ☐ Litigation record check

    Qualification verification is not a one-time task — we recommend annual reviews. Continuously monitoring supplier status changes is the only way to ensure a secure and stable procurement chain. Choosing a supplier is like choosing a long-term partner: upfront due diligence is far less costly than post-dispute remediation.
